MutahunterAI

Developer toolsMulti AgentGeneral purposeSoftware security

What is MutahunterAI?

Mutahunter is an open-source testing framework that leverages LLMs to automatically generate and enhance unit tests across multiple programming languages. It creates context-aware mutations for comprehensive test coverage while analyzing surviving mutants to identify potential vulnerabilities and test suite weaknesses.

Features

Generates unit tests targeting code vulnerabilities
Uses mutation testing to boost developer productivity
Supports major languages and CI/CD integration
Can be used with custom LLM APIs for privacy

Pros and Cons of MutahunterAI

Pros

Language agnostic design supports multiple coverage formats
LLM generates contextually relevant test mutations automatically
Reduces equivalent mutants through intelligent fault injection
Diff-based testing focuses only on changed code
Self-hosted or cloud LLM options provide flexibility

Cons

Work in progress status limits production readiness
Requires significant computational resources for LLM operations
Depends on external coverage reporting tool integration

MutahunterAI Use Cases

Automated regression testing for large codebases daily
Continuous integration pipelines need thorough test coverage
Legacy system testing requires intelligent test generation
Rapid development needs efficient mutation test creation

Similar AI Agents

Tilores

Tilores API is a real-time data unification tool designed to consolidate scattered customer data across multiple source...

View Details

memekitchen

Meme Kitchen is an AI-powered meme generator designed to help brands, creators, and businesses create viral video memes...

View Details

xpander AI

xpander.ai is a platform designed to simplify the creation of AI agents for various use cases. It uses an Agent Graph Sy...

View Details

Letta

Entelligence.AI is an AI-powered engineering intelligence platform designed to streamline development workflows and enha...

View Details
Add Your Agent